KING COUNTY, WA – At least one person suffered serious injuries as a result of a collision Friday afternoon in the Inglewood area of Sammamish, according to the Bellevue Police Department.
The accident took place on a stretch of West Lake Sammamish Parkway at the intersection with Northeast 16th Street. It was first reported shortly after 3:00 p.m.
Details remain limited, but a section of the parkway was closed during the emergency response and investigation.
A photo taken at the scene indicates at least two passenger cars were involved. Both vehicles appeared to have sustained significant front-end damage.
